About Yanbu al Bahr

Yanbu' al Bahr also known simply as Yanbu, Yambo or Yenbo, is a majorRed Sea port in the Al Madinah province of western Saudi Arabia. It is approximately 300 kilometers north-west of Jeddah (at24°05′N 38°00′E). The population is 188,430 (2004 census). A large number of the residents are foreign expatriates, mostly from Asia, but there are also large numbers from the Middle East and Europe